We purchased a new GE 50 gallon gas water heater 2 years ago. We've noticed, while showering, that the water temperature fluctuates and we have to keep adjusting the hot/cold faucets. We do not run out of hot water; the temperature just will not stay the same. I drained it exactly one year ago. It is not making any loud noises.

We are not experiencing this problem in any other bathroom or sink and it is not related to flushing the toilet.

Any ideas? Thanks!
 
Maybe the dip tube. Easy to check. It's a 5/8" tube with a flared end locater right under the cold water intake nipple. Remove the nipple and you can pull the tube out. It should run to the bottom of the tank. If it is broken, You're only getting hot water from the top of the tank. A new on costs about $6 at a plumbing shop. Box stores and hardware stores usually don't stock them because they don't sell that many. If this is the problem, don't worry about the broken piece, you can't get it out and it won't hurt anything.
